Company Profile

Thermulon is an impact driven team of entrepreneurs and scientists developing a high-performance, fire-safe insulation material, aerogels. Aerogels are the most insulating materials known to science and we believe they’ll be at the centre of the green transition which is taking place today with key uses in Electric Vehicles and Construction.

Founded in 2019, Thermulon is backed by influential venture capitalists including Deep Science Ventures, Sustainable Ventures, and Sky Ocean Ventures. We also have the support of angel investors and crowdfunding campaigns. Our dedication to technological advancement and sustainability has gained recognition from industry-leading organizations such as the Cleantech Group, Futurebuild, the Royal Society of Chemistry, and the Royal Academy of Engineering.

Job Profile

Based in labs in London, we are seeking an ambitious and talented individual to help develop new aerogel insulation products for Electric Vehicles and Construction. As Thermulon’s first full-time product development scientist, you will be working alongside Thermulon’s most senior chemist to incorporate Thermulon’s insulating aerogel powders into new end-user products (such as boards, panels, foams and blankets).

You will work closely with the core Thermulon lab team as a key technical person; and your responsibilities will be to help design new products from initial ideation, formulate these new products and then test the final result to iterate on performance.
